Grovy India profit rises 73% in Q1FY27 on Realty revenue spike

scanx.trade 14 hrs ago·30 Aug 2026, 6:57 am

Grovy India has reported a strong financial performance for the first quarter of the fiscal year 2027, with its net profit surging by 73% compared to the same period last year. This significant jump in profitability is primarily driven by a substantial increase in revenue from its core real estate business. Grovy India Limited posted a 73% year-on-year increase in net profit to ₹190.11 lakh for Q1FY27, fueled by robust revenue growth in its Realty Division.
